GoReact features and specs

  • Interactive Feedback
    GoReact allows instructors and peers to provide time-coded feedback on videos, facilitating interactive and precise critiques that enhance learning.
  • User-Friendly Interface
    The platform has an intuitive and easy-to-use interface, which makes the video recording and commenting process straightforward for users.
  • Versatile Usage
    GoReact can be used across various fields such as language learning, public speaking, and teaching, making it a versatile tool for skills development.
  • Cloud-Based Access
    Being a cloud-based service, GoReact makes it easy for users to access their videos and feedback from anywhere, facilitating flexible learning.
  • Integration Capabilities
    GoReact integrates smoothly with popular Learning Management Systems (LMS), enhancing its utility as a supplementary educational tool.

Possible disadvantages of GoReact

  • Cost Factor
    GoReact requires a subscription, which might be a limitation for individuals or institutions operating on a tight budget.
  • Internet Dependency
    As a cloud-based service, GoReact's performance relies heavily on internet connectivity, which may be an issue in areas with unstable internet.
  • Learning Curve
    Though generally user-friendly, there may be a learning curve for new users unfamiliar with video feedback systems.
  • Limited Offline Features
    The platform offers limited functionality when offline, potentially hindering users who need access without internet availability.
  • Privacy Concerns
    As with any platform that involves video recording and sharing, there may be concerns about data privacy and the security of user content.

React Engine features and specs

  • Isomorphic rendering
    React Engine enables both server-side and client-side rendering of React components, providing a seamless isomorphic/universal JavaScript experience. This allows for faster initial page loads and better SEO while maintaining rich client-side interactivity.
  • Express.js integration
    React Engine is designed as a view engine for Express.js, making it easy to integrate React into existing Express-based applications with minimal configuration. It follows familiar Express conventions for setting up view engines.
  • Built-in React Router support
    The library comes with built-in support for React Router, enabling developers to easily set up server-side and client-side routing without complex manual configuration.
  • PayPal backing
    React Engine was developed and maintained by PayPal, which provided credibility and ensured it was battle-tested in a large-scale production environment before being open-sourced.
  • Simplified setup
    The library abstracts away much of the complexity involved in setting up server-side rendering with React, reducing boilerplate code and allowing developers to get a universal React application running quickly.

Possible disadvantages of React Engine

  • Abandoned project
    The repository appears to be no longer actively maintained, with no recent commits or updates. This makes it risky to use in production as bugs and security vulnerabilities may go unpatched.
  • Outdated dependencies
    React Engine was built for older versions of React and React Router. It may not be compatible with modern versions of React (16+, 17, 18) or React Router (v5, v6), limiting its usefulness in current projects.
  • Limited ecosystem support
    The library is tightly coupled to Express.js, meaning it cannot be easily used with other Node.js frameworks like Koa, Hapi, or Fastify, reducing its flexibility.
  • Better modern alternatives
    Modern tools like Next.js, Remix, and Vite with SSR plugins provide far more comprehensive and well-maintained solutions for server-side rendering with React, making React Engine largely obsolete.
  • Limited documentation and community
    The project has relatively sparse documentation and a small community, making it difficult for new developers to troubleshoot issues or find examples and best practices for advanced use cases.
